TapNation is a French company founded in 2019, specializing in mobile game publishing. In six years, it has released more than 50 games and achieved over a billion downloads, ranking among the top 15 publishers worldwide thanks to a strategy combining creativity and technological optimization. The company prioritizes creativity, innovation, and a dynamic multicultural environment, while offering its employees a strong impact on performance, sustained personal development, and a good balance between performance and well-being (Great Place to Work and Happy at Work certifications).
